Niella is an environmental researcher who co-authored a significant 2021 paper on the tracking of tiger sharks in New South Wales and Queensland, predicting their southern migration due to climate change. Recently, he was in the news as he reported the early detection of a tagged tiger shark in Tasmanian waters, which occurred five years ahead of schedule.
